When dealing with anxiety, it’s easy to feel like things are out of control. But here’s the good news: you can choose how to respond to what life throws at you. Anxiety doesn’t define you. You have the ability to break free from its grip by reclaiming control over your thoughts and actions.
Here are some key points to help you embrace your inner power:
1. Recognize the Power of Choice
You might not always control external circumstances, but you have complete control over how you react to them. This is where your power lies. Every time you feel anxious, you can choose to pause, take a deep breath, and remind yourself that you have the strength to handle whatever comes your way.
2. Change the Way You Perceive Stress
Instead of seeing stress and anxiety as something to fear, shift your perspective. Stress is a natural part of life, and it can be used as a signal to help you grow stronger. Recognize it, but don’t let it overpower you. You can learn to use stress as motivation for positive change.
3. Set Healthy Boundaries
Often, anxiety is a response to feeling overwhelmed or out of balance. One of the most effective ways to combat this is by setting clear, healthy boundaries in your life. This could mean saying no to things that drain you or carving out time for self-care and rest. Prioritize yourself, and you’ll start to feel more empowered.
4. Trust Your Inner Wisdom
Your subconscious mind is a powerful ally. Trust it. Your intuition and inner wisdom can guide you in making decisions that align with your true desires and goals. When anxiety creeps in, tune into that inner voice, and ask yourself what you truly need in that moment.
5. Create a Vision for Your Future
When you have a vision for your life, anxiety has less of a hold on you. Start thinking about what you want for your future—whether it’s peace, confidence, or success. Create a mental picture of where you want to go, and then take small, consistent steps toward that vision each day.
